Hotels: Six of the Best for Christmas

Taychreggan, Scotland
Two hours drive North of Glasgow, a long single track road brings you out on to the shore of Loch Awe, the dramatic setting of Tyachreggan. This ancient drovers' inn has been modernised with the addition of a dining room with spectacular views. Even more ambitious for this weather beaten part of the world is the hacienda-style courtyard.

The bedrooms are cosy and comfortable. Downstairs, drawing rooms have deep red sofas and open fires so you can thaw out after a walk.

The scenery is breathtaking, the silence broken only by birdsong and the occasional tiny boat. Outdoor gear hangs by the back door, and and you can hire a boat and ghillie for a day's fishing for £90.00.

Taychreggan offers top class food in an area where the cuisine usually disappoints. The hotel shuts for Christmas but reopens for New Year. A three night break, including seven-course dinner, live music and fireworks on New Year's Eve, champagne brunch and five-course dinner on New Year's Day, costs from £465.00 per person.
